Change search
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f
Optimizing Sensor Network Reprogramming via In Situ Reconfigurable Components
KTH, School of Industrial Engineering and Management (ITM), Machine Design (Dept.).ORCID iD: 0000-0002-7842-1599
2013 (English)In: ACM Transactions on Sensor Networks, ISSN 1550-4859, Vol. 9, no 2, 14- p.Article in journal (Refereed) Published
Abstract [en]

Wireless reprogramming of sensor nodes is a critical requirement in long-lived wireless sensor networks (WSNs) addressing several concerns, such as fixing bugs, upgrading the operating system and applications, and adapting applications behavior according to the physical environment. In such resource-poor platforms, the ability to efficiently delimit and reconfigure the necessary portion of sensor software-instead of updating the full binary image-is of vital importance. However, most existing approaches in this field have not been adopted widely to date due to the extensive use of WSN resources or lack of generality. In this article, we therefore consider WSN programming models and runtime reconfiguration models as two interrelated factors and we present an integrated approach for addressing efficient reprogramming in WSNs. The middleware solution we propose, REMOWARE, is characterized by mitigating the cost of post-deployment software updates on sensor nodes via the notion of in situ reconfigurability and providing a component-based programming abstraction in order to facilitate the development of dynamic WSN applications. Our evaluation results show that REMOWARE imposes a very low energy overhead in code distribution and component reconfiguration and consumes approximately 6% of the total code memory on a TELOSB sensor platform.

Place, publisher, year, edition, pages
2013. Vol. 9, no 2, 14- p.
Keyword [en]
Design, Performance, Experimentation, Wireless sensor networks, dynamic reprogramming, in situ reconfigurable components, reconfiguration middleware
National Category
Telecommunications Computer Science
Identifiers
URN: urn:nbn:se:kth:diva-122121DOI: 10.1145/2422966.2422971ISI: 000316964400005Scopus ID: 2-s2.0-84867453872OAI: oai:DiVA.org:kth-122121DiVA: diva2:621196
Note

QC 20130514

Available from: 2013-05-14 Created: 2013-05-13 Last updated: 2013-05-14Bibliographically approved

Open Access in DiVA

No full text

Other links

Publisher's full textScopus

Authority records BETA

Loiret, Frederic

Search in DiVA

By author/editor
Loiret, Frederic
By organisation
Machine Design (Dept.)
TelecommunicationsComputer Science

Search outside of DiVA

GoogleGoogle Scholar

doi
urn-nbn

Altmetric score

doi
urn-nbn
Total: 1142 hits
CiteExportLink to record
Permanent link

Direct link
Cite
Citation style
  • apa
  • harvard1
  • ieee
  • modern-language-association-8th-edition
  • vancouver
  • Other style
More styles
Language
  • de-DE
  • en-GB
  • en-US
  • fi-FI
  • nn-NO
  • nn-NB
  • sv-SE
  • Other locale
More languages
Output format
  • html
  • text
  • asciidoc
  • rtf